Philip Glass Pulls Lincoln Symphony From Trump-Led Kennedy Center
Philip Glass withdrew the world premiere of his Symphony No. 15 "Lincoln" from the Kennedy Center after the venue came under the leadership of Trump.The renowned composer stated that the message of the symphony conflicts with the current values of the institution which Trump has unofficially renamed after himself.This decision follows similar withdrawals by
Renée Fleming and the
Washington National Opera after a period of declining ticket sales at the cultural hub.
